LONDON (AP): British Prime Minister Rishi Sunak on Wednesday (May 22) set July 4 as the date for a national election that will determine who governs the United Kingdom, choosing a day of good economic news to urge voters to give his governing Conservatives another chance.
"Now is the moment for Britain to choose its future,” Sunak said.
